CVE-2023-54076

10
FAUCET Score

CVE-2023-54076 is a use-after-free vulnerability in the Linux kernel's SMB client, specifically related to session reference counting. This flaw could lead to system instability or potentially arbitrary code execution if exploited. While no CVSS score is available, its FAUCET Risk Score is 7/100, suggesting a low-to-moderate severity. There is no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code (Metasploit, Nuclei, ExploitDB), or significant community discussion or media coverage surrounding this vulnerability.
